Rubato,an elastic rhythm,refers to the extension or shortening of speed.Rubato is the soul of Chopin’s music,and the use of Rubato’s rhythm adds an infinite musical appeal to Chopin’s work.Although Chopin only labels Rubato in his 11 works,some places where Rubato is not marked still require a flexible rhythm.This article takes Chopin’s Op.22 in E Major Grand Polonaise as an example.By comparing Martha Argerich,Garrick Ohlsson and Li Yundi,they have won Chopin International.The pianist of the piano competition champion played the recording of this work.Study Tempo Rubato’s use in Chopin’s music.
